The full name of the machine is Universal VCD-Sequencer5. This is an Auto Insertion machine which known in short as AI machine. This machine primary function is to insert PTH (Part Through Hole) components into PCB (Printed Circuit Board).
I have 1 unsolve problem with the insertion. After the part insertion, cut & clinch; there was a dented mark at the component lead bend area (lead shoulder). This mark caused by the driver tip. We tried some adjustment in program and the dented mark was reduce. However the mark still visible slightly. Is there any way we can eliminate this problem. I heard that this mark is normal for Auto Insert. Is that statement true?
Yes, some marking of the lead is normal due to the softness of the leads (copper & tin) As long as there is no exposed copper and dent is minimal there should be no problem. IPC will have min. distortion specs. Polishing the driver tips may help a little. Remember even on semi auto lead formers there are tool marks.
